> It seems that a rope can pass through blocks of any type without
> effect, *if* its pixels do not collide with the blocks' on-pixels.
> > If a rope-pixel collides with another on-pixel, the rope picks up
> Willy at the point of collision - regardless of his position on the
> screen. If this happens to be near the top of the screen, Willy is
> `teleported' to the room above...
